Steamed Jasmine Rice

3.4

(8)

Active time: 5 min Start to finish: 40 min

Cooks' note:

Rice keeps, chilled in an airtight container, 4 days.

Recipe information

  • Total Time

    40 min

  • Yield

    Makes 1 servings (with generous leftovers)

Ingredients

1 cup jasmine or basmati rice
1 1/2 cups water
1 teaspoon salt

Preparation

  1. Wash rice in several changes of cold water in a bowl until water is clear, then drain in a sieve. Combine with water and salt in a 1 1/2- to 2-quart saucepan.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low and cook, covered, until rice is tender and water is absorbed, 10 to 12 minutes. Remove from heat and let stand, covered, 5 minutes. Fluff with a fork.
